Planning CCTV for commercial premises

Commercial sites often need several different types of view within one system. An entrance may require different coverage from a large yard, while a stock room has different lighting and access conditions from a public-facing shop floor. We consider those differences when planning the installation and explain the purpose of each proposed camera.

Entrances and exits

Entrances are natural points to monitor because customers, employees, contractors and deliveries often pass through them. Camera placement should provide useful coverage without interfering with normal movement or becoming unnecessarily intrusive. We review the width of the entrance, lighting and likely direction of travel when deciding how the area should be covered.

Retail and customer areas

Retail spaces require careful planning because shelves, displays and changing layouts can create blocked views. We can plan cameras around the main circulation areas and locations important to the business. The aim is not simply to add as many cameras as possible. Useful coverage comes from choosing positions that make sense for the environment and the reason CCTV is being installed.

Stock rooms and work areas

Back-of-house areas may need monitoring for security, incident review or general oversight. These spaces often have different lighting and access patterns from customer-facing areas. We discuss which areas genuinely need coverage and how cameras can be positioned without creating unnecessary blind spots.

Yards, loading areas and parking

External commercial areas can be challenging because distances are greater and lighting can change significantly between day and night. Vehicles, gates, fences and stored materials can also obstruct views. We assess what you want to monitor and identify practical mounting positions. Where the area is extensive, the system may need to combine broader overview cameras with more focused coverage.

Recording and management

Commercial users often need a straightforward way to locate footage after an incident. We plan recording capacity around the camera count and selected system, then explain the practical playback process. Where remote viewing is required and supported by the chosen equipment, we can discuss how access will be arranged for authorised users.

Typical commercial CCTV installation cost guide

ServiceEstimated CostAverage
Small 2–4 camera business system£800–£1,800Around £1,250
5–8 camera commercial system£1,500–£3,500Around £2,400
9–16 camera commercial system£3,000–£7,000Around £4,800
Larger or complex premises£5,000–£12,000+Project dependent

Commercial CCTV costs depend on camera quantity and specification, recording requirements, cable routes, access, building size and installation complexity. [CTA:estimate]
